Welcome to the Carbone lab

A major focus of our research is understanding the evolution of aflatoxigenicity. Aflatoxin is one of the most carcinogenic compounds known and is responsible for major yield losses in oil seed crops worldwide. The evolutionary processes that modulate aflatoxin biosynthesis in nature are poorly understood. Currently, we are acquiring basic knowledge on the evolution of the aflatoxin gene cluster in populations of two agriculturally important aflatoxin-producing species, A. flavus and A. parasiticus. 

Our goal is to apply our knowledge of the evolutionary processes that influence aflatoxigenicity in natural populations to the development of novel biocontrol measures, ultimately fine-tuning these control strategies using our knowledge of the population genetic structure of these fungi.
